Which AR covers the Army Safety Program?

Explanation:
The Army Regulation that covers the Army Safety Program is AR 385-10. This regulation provides comprehensive guidelines and standards for ensuring safety within the Army and outlines the responsibilities and procedures necessary to create a safe working environment for all soldiers and personnel. It plays a crucial role in risk management and accident prevention, integrating safety into all Army operations. Understanding this regulation is vital for anyone involved in Army operations, as it ensures compliance with safety standards, helps reduce risks related to military duties, and creates a culture of safety. The information covered within AR 385-10 serves as a foundational element in driving training, reinforcing the importance of safe practices while operating any vehicle or equipment.
